This is a very common problem on GM vehicles. The security system is known to fail. Basically when you insert your key, the system checks for certain OHMS resistance. If the system cannot get the correct signal from the key, it assumes the key is incorrect and goes into SECURITY lockout mode. (prevents hotwiring) This has been happening with GMs for a very long time. There are ways to bypass this now. Read through this page for info, solutions as well. ​ ​http://www.diy-gm-security.com/
